    Time for Laughs: Third-Party Debate This Sunday Night

    An organization called Free and Equal, which seeks to encourage third-party candidacies, will host a debate at Columbia University this Sunday. They invited all candidates whose names are on enough state ballots to earn 270 electoral votes, though they don't realistically expect McCain or Obama to show up. Invite list...

    Constitution Party Candidate: Chuck Baldwin
    Democratic Party Candidate: Barack Obama
    Green Party Candidate: Cynthia McKinney
    Independent Candidate: Ralph Nader
    Libertarian Party Candidate: Bob Barr
    Republican Party Candidate: John McCain

    CSPAN will cover the event, but not live, unfortunately. Free and Equal says they do expect a live radio broadcast, but there's no note of which station it might be on.
